QQQ   418.07 (-1.26%)
AAPL   165.13 (-1.14%)
MSFT   401.05 (-0.80%)
META   485.91 (-3.17%)
GOOGL   154.54 (-0.94%)
AMZN   175.54 (-2.05%)
TSLA   148.64 (-0.86%)
NVDA   796.73 (-5.90%)
AMD   149.37 (-3.68%)
NIO   3.83 (-4.25%)
BABA   68.96 (+0.12%)
T   16.41 (+0.49%)
F   12.13 (+0.58%)
MU   107.36 (-4.08%)
GE   149.59 (-2.19%)
CGC   8.12 (+3.70%)
DIS   112.30 (-0.12%)
AMC   3.23 (+10.62%)
PFE   25.83 (+1.73%)
PYPL   62.18 (+0.13%)
XOM   119.99 (+1.24%)
QQQ   418.07 (-1.26%)
AAPL   165.13 (-1.14%)
MSFT   401.05 (-0.80%)
META   485.91 (-3.17%)
GOOGL   154.54 (-0.94%)
AMZN   175.54 (-2.05%)
TSLA   148.64 (-0.86%)
NVDA   796.73 (-5.90%)
AMD   149.37 (-3.68%)
NIO   3.83 (-4.25%)
BABA   68.96 (+0.12%)
T   16.41 (+0.49%)
F   12.13 (+0.58%)
MU   107.36 (-4.08%)
GE   149.59 (-2.19%)
CGC   8.12 (+3.70%)
DIS   112.30 (-0.12%)
AMC   3.23 (+10.62%)
PFE   25.83 (+1.73%)
PYPL   62.18 (+0.13%)
XOM   119.99 (+1.24%)
QQQ   418.07 (-1.26%)
AAPL   165.13 (-1.14%)
MSFT   401.05 (-0.80%)
META   485.91 (-3.17%)
GOOGL   154.54 (-0.94%)
AMZN   175.54 (-2.05%)
TSLA   148.64 (-0.86%)
NVDA   796.73 (-5.90%)
AMD   149.37 (-3.68%)
NIO   3.83 (-4.25%)
BABA   68.96 (+0.12%)
T   16.41 (+0.49%)
F   12.13 (+0.58%)
MU   107.36 (-4.08%)
GE   149.59 (-2.19%)
CGC   8.12 (+3.70%)
DIS   112.30 (-0.12%)
AMC   3.23 (+10.62%)
PFE   25.83 (+1.73%)
PYPL   62.18 (+0.13%)
XOM   119.99 (+1.24%)
QQQ   418.07 (-1.26%)
AAPL   165.13 (-1.14%)
MSFT   401.05 (-0.80%)
META   485.91 (-3.17%)
GOOGL   154.54 (-0.94%)
AMZN   175.54 (-2.05%)
TSLA   148.64 (-0.86%)
NVDA   796.73 (-5.90%)
AMD   149.37 (-3.68%)
NIO   3.83 (-4.25%)
BABA   68.96 (+0.12%)
T   16.41 (+0.49%)
F   12.13 (+0.58%)
MU   107.36 (-4.08%)
GE   149.59 (-2.19%)
CGC   8.12 (+3.70%)
DIS   112.30 (-0.12%)
AMC   3.23 (+10.62%)
PFE   25.83 (+1.73%)
PYPL   62.18 (+0.13%)
XOM   119.99 (+1.24%)

Compare Stocks

Comparative Price Performance Over Time

Compare Stocks - Price & Volume

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Berkshire Bancorp Inc. stock logo
BERK
Berkshire Bancorp
$12.44
$12.44
$10.58
$13.71
N/AN/AN/AN/A
Mackinac Financial Co. stock logo
MFNC
Mackinac Financial
$21.50
$20.59
$9.03
$22.19
$226.83M1.13146,322 shs194,294 shs
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
$23.50
-0.6%
$24.32
$21.67
$25.95
$112.57M0.113,250 shs1,181 shs
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
$27.90
+0.4%
$26.99
$16.35
$30.99
$152.33M0.626,224 shs5,941 shs
SCBH
Seacoast Commerce Banc
$17.25
$10.36
$18.50
N/AN/AN/A600 shs
(Almost) Everything You Need To Know About The EV Market Cover

Click the link below and we'll send you MarketBeat's guide to investing in electric vehicle technologies (EV) and which EV stocks show the most promise.

Get This Free Report

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Berkshire Bancorp Inc. stock logo
BERK
Berkshire Bancorp
0.00%0.00%0.00%0.00%0.00%
Mackinac Financial Co. stock logo
MFNC
Mackinac Financial
0.00%0.00%0.00%0.00%0.00%
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
-0.04%-2.31%+1.42%-1.50%-3.55%
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
+0.91%+0.11%+1.50%-5.92%-8.34%
SCBH
Seacoast Commerce Banc
0.00%0.00%0.00%0.00%0.00%

MarketRank™

C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Berkshire Bancorp Inc. stock logo
BERK
Berkshire Bancorp
N/AN/AN/AN/AN/AN/AN/AN/A
Mackinac Financial Co. stock logo
MFNC
Mackinac Financial
N/AN/AN/AN/AN/AN/AN/AN/A
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
2.9337 of 5 stars
0.03.02.53.42.41.71.9
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
2.2828 of 5 stars
0.03.03.30.01.92.51.3
SCBH
Seacoast Commerce Banc
N/AN/AN/AN/AN/AN/AN/AN/A

Analyst Ratings

C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Berkshire Bancorp Inc. stock logo
BERK
Berkshire Bancorp
N/AN/AN/AN/A
Mackinac Financial Co. stock logo
MFNC
Mackinac Financial
N/AN/AN/AN/A
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
N/AN/AN/AN/A
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
N/AN/AN/AN/A
SCBH
Seacoast Commerce Banc
N/AN/AN/AN/A

Sales & Book Value

C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Berkshire Bancorp Inc. stock logo
BERK
Berkshire Bancorp
$20.05MN/AN/AN/AN/AN/A
Mackinac Financial Co. stock logo
MFNC
Mackinac Financial
$72.23M3.14$1.55 per share13.84$15.94 per share1.35
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
$74.49M1.51$2.83 per share8.30$30.17 per share0.78
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
$94.78M1.61$3.41 per share8.18$21.83 per share1.28
SCBH
Seacoast Commerce Banc
N/AN/AN/AN/AN/AN/A

Profitability & Earnings

C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Berkshire Bancorp Inc. stock logo
BERK
Berkshire Bancorp
$2.70MN/A0.00N/AN/AN/AN/AN/A
Mackinac Financial Co. stock logo
MFNC
Mackinac Financial
$13.47MN/A16.29N/A19.78%8.16%0.91%N/A
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
$12.63M$2.658.87N/A16.96%9.08%0.97%4/25/2024 (Estimated)
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
$15.55M$2.7710.07N/A16.40%13.65%0.96%4/22/2024 (Estimated)
SCBH
Seacoast Commerce Banc
N/AN/A0.00N/AN/AN/AN/AN/AN/A

Latest MFNC, BERK, SCBH, PEBK, and OVBC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
1/25/2024Q4 2023
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
N/A$0.68+$0.68$0.68N/A$14.90 million
1/22/2024Q4 2023
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
N/A$0.62+$0.62$0.62N/A$19.40 million

Dividends

C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Berkshire Bancorp Inc. stock logo
BERK
Berkshire Bancorp
N/AN/AN/AN/AN/A
Mackinac Financial Co. stock logo
MFNC
Mackinac Financial
$0.562.60%N/AN/AN/A
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
$0.883.74%+1.18%33.21%1 Years
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
$0.762.72%+8.20%27.44%11 Years
SCBH
Seacoast Commerce Banc
N/AN/AN/AN/AN/A

Latest MFNC, BERK, SCBH, PEBK, and OVBC Dividends

AnnouncementCompanyPeriodAmountYieldEx-Dividend DateRecord DatePayable Date
4/16/2024
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
Quarterly$0.223.67%4/25/20244/26/20245/10/2024
2/22/2024
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
quarterly$0.192.9%3/1/20243/4/20243/15/2024
1/22/2024
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
None$0.162/2/20242/5/20242/16/2024
(Data available from 1/1/2013 forward)

Debt

C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Berkshire Bancorp Inc. stock logo
BERK
Berkshire Bancorp
N/AN/AN/A
Mackinac Financial Co. stock logo
MFNC
Mackinac Financial
0.17
1.01
1.01
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
0.37
0.95
0.95
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
0.13
0.80
0.80
SCBH
Seacoast Commerce Banc
N/AN/AN/A

Ownership

Miscellaneous

CompanyEmployeesShares OutstandingFree FloatOptionable
Berkshire Bancorp Inc. stock logo
BERK
Berkshire Bancorp
110N/AN/ANot Optionable
Mackinac Financial Co. stock logo
MFNC
Mackinac Financial
31510.55 millionN/ANot Optionable
Ohio Valley Banc Corp. stock logo
OVBC
Ohio Valley Banc
2704.79 million4.54 millionNot Optionable
Peoples Bancorp of North Carolina, Inc. stock logo
PEBK
Peoples Bancorp of North Carolina
2775.46 million4.53 millionNot Optionable
SCBH
Seacoast Commerce Banc
N/AN/AN/ANot Optionable

MFNC, BERK, SCBH, PEBK, and OVBC Headlines

SourceHeadline
Report on Falkland Islands Banking Services, published by Chamber of CommerceReport on Falkland Islands Banking Services, published by Chamber of Commerce
en.mercopress.com - August 8 at 8:16 AM

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

All Headlines

Company Descriptions

Berkshire Bancorp logo

Berkshire Bancorp

OTCMKTS:BERK
Berkshire Bancorp Inc. operates as the bank holding company for The Berkshire Bank that provides community banking services primarily to businesses, professionals, and retail customers. The company offers statement savings, NOW, money market deposit, and checking accounts, as well as certificates of deposit. It also provides commercial and industrial, commercial and residential real estate, multi-family real estate, construction, and consumer loans, as well as mortgages and finance leasing services. In addition, the company offers ATM and debit cards; safe deposit boxes; bill pay, collection, remote deposit capture, and foreign exchange services; and mobile, telephone, and online banking services. It operates through two branches located in Manhattan; four branches located in Brooklyn, New York; four branches located in Orange and Sullivan Counties in New York State; and one branch located in Teaneck, New Jersey. Berkshire Bancorp Inc. was founded in 1871 and is headquartered in New York, New York.
Mackinac Financial logo

Mackinac Financial

NASDAQ:MFNC
Mackinac Financial Corp. is a bank holding company, which engages in the provision of commercial banking services through its subsidiary, mBank. The firm offers loan and deposit products. Its services include customary retail and commercial banking services, including checking and savings accounts, time deposits, interest bearing transaction accounts, safe deposit facilities, real estate mortgage lending, commercial lending, commercial and governmental lease financing, and direct and indirect consumer financing. The company was founded on December 16, 1974 and is headquartered in Manistique, MI.
Ohio Valley Banc logo

Ohio Valley Banc

NASDAQ:OVBC
Ohio Valley Banc Corp. operates as the bank holding company for The Ohio Valley Bank Company that provides commercial and consumer banking products and services. The company operates in two segments, Banking and Consumer Finance. It accepts various deposit products, including checking, savings, time, and money market accounts, as well as individual retirement accounts, demand deposits, NOW accounts, and certificates of deposit. The company also provides various residential real estate loans, including one-to four-family residential mortgages; commercial loans for securing equipment, inventory, stock, commercial real estate, and rental property; and consumer loans secured by automobiles, mobile homes, recreational vehicles, and other personal property, as well as personal loans, unsecured credit card receivables, floor plan and student loans, and construction loans. In addition, it offers safe deposit box, wire transfer, credit card, home equity loans, and Internet banking services; and financial management online services, such as cash management and news updates related to repossession auctions, current rates, and general bank news. Further, the company provides automatic teller machines (ATMs), consumer finance, seasonal tax preparation, commercial property, and various liability insurance services, as well as trust and online-only consumer direct mortgage services. The company owns and operates ATMs, including off-site ATMs. It operates offices in Ohio and West Virginia. The company was founded in 1872 and is based in Gallipolis, Ohio.
Peoples Bancorp of North Carolina logo

Peoples Bancorp of North Carolina

NASDAQ:PEBK
Peoples Bancorp of North Carolina, Inc. operates as the bank holding company for Peoples Bank that provides various banking products and services for individuals and small-to medium-sized businesses. It offers checking, savings, money market, and retirement accounts; certificates of deposits; and credit and debit cards. The company also originates commercial real estate loans, commercial loans, construction and land development loans, and residential mortgage loans; and individual taxpayer identification number mortgage loans, as well as agricultural loans. In addition, it provides investment counseling and non-deposit investment products, such as stocks, bonds, mutual funds, tax deferred annuities, and related brokerage services; and real estate appraisal and brokerage services. Further, the company operates as a clearing-house for the provision of appraisal services for community banks; and acquires, manages, and disposes real property, other collateral, and other assets obtained in the ordinary course of collecting debts. Peoples Bancorp of North Carolina, Inc. was founded in 1912 and is headquartered in Newton, North Carolina.

Seacoast Commerce Banc

OTCMKTS:SCBH
Seacoast Commerce Banc Holdings operates as a bank holding company for Seacoast Commerce Bank that provides various banking products and services principally to small and middle market businesses and individuals in California. Its deposits products include interest checking, investors' money market, basic money market, and regular savings accounts, as well as certificates of deposit. The company's loan portfolio comprises various loans and lines of credit, as well as small business administration financing. It also provides cash management services, including remote deposit capture and lockbox processing services; online banking services; and wire transfer, ATM, and Ach services. In addition, the company offers property management and homeowner association banking solutions, as well as exchange services. It operates four full service branches in San Juan Capistrano, Encinitas, National City, and San Diego, California under the Seacoast Commerce Bank name. The company was founded in 2014 and is headquartered in San Diego, California.